The dispute between the parties was with regard to excisability of the respondent's product "custom pack". The appellant was of the opinion that the product is a manufactured product attracting excise duty whereas the assessee contended that various activities undertaken by them do not result in emergence of a new manufactured product. One of the seized records by the revenue was a file named "Business Quality System - Custom Pack Level-III" which contained a set of documents titled "manufacturing procedure - Customs Pack". .... Customs, was challenged by the assessee before the CESTAT, Mumbai. The Tribunal differed in its opinion. The Judicial Member was of the opinion that the product manufactured by the assessee amounted to a new product known commercially as `customs pack' and therefore excise duty and penalty was rightly levied whereas the Technical Member was of the opinion that it was nothing but packing goods manufactured by the respondent assessee and the packaging will not bring in a new product nor can be treated to be a manufacture of new product and therefore no excise duty or penalty was leviable.
